August 26, 2000: Western Colorado Raceway in Grand Junction, CO hosted the CIFCA
funny cars for the second time this year. The race went very well until Mother Nature
stepped in. There was a brief shower just before the final round. The two finalists chose
not to race though racing resumed for all other classes.
Up to this point the racing was competitive. Sean Dale qualified with a 7.75 and
steadily improved. Dale ran a 7.55 in the opening round to hold back Jim Carter. In the
semi's, The Dales stopped the timers with a 7.61 after Mike Savage bulbed in Jim Broome's
Olds.

Hilsabeck was dodging bullets on the other side of the ladder. The 4-time champ
cut a crucial .472 light against a snoozing Scardino and advanced with a 7.73 - 7.56! In
the semi's, Hilsabeck coasted to a 8.05 while Jim Maher clocked a .426 initiated 7.47 for
the Enderle Quick Reaction Time bucks. The Perma-Cool Burnout Challenge was not contested.

Maher's Good Vibrations finished the day
a semi-finalist and claimed the Enderle Quick Reaction Time bucks.
It was an all Arizona final. Dale and Hilsabeck fired up but raindrops forced the
two to shut off before they moved an inch. What looked liked a soggy evening actually was
only a 20 minute shower. The track was dried and racing resumed. All remaining categories
were completed except CIFCA.
CIFCA's finalists were not comfortable with the track conditions. The race was not
postponed nor cancelled by the promoter; and the racetrack was deemed safe and
competitive. Hence, Dale and Hilsabeck received full runner up status, including points,
pay and contingencies. The final round would not be ran off at a later time.
